This product is engineered for those who prioritize reliability and durability in their installations.</p><p>The Standard - E65 is equipped with a rated current of 250 A, making it suitable for various industrial and commercial applications where high current capacity is essential. Its configuration includes 12 poles, providing ample flexibility for complex circuit arrangements or multi-line setups.</p><p>A standout feature of this model is its LBS (Load Break Switch) main switch type. The LBS ensures safe operation by allowing circuits to be disconnected under load conditions, which enhances safety during maintenance or emergency situations.</p><p>In terms of protection, the Standard - E65 boasts an IP65 rating. This degree of protection signifies that the unit is dust-tight and protected against water jets from any direction, making it ideal for harsh environments where exposure to dust and moisture could compromise lesser equipment.</p><p>The enclosure dimensions are another practical aspect worth noting. With a width and height both measuring 600 mm and a depth of 200 mm, this compact design allows for efficient space utilization without compromising on accessibility or serviceability within control panels or distribution boards.</p><p>Constructed from mild steel, the enclosure offers strength while maintaining a manageable weight profile.
